Bad Uncle Leo — Aug 11, 2012 05:37 am

For some reason (DayOne first run, I forget which) my DayOne folder was in /Dropbox/Apps/

I had Slogger config problems until I symlinked that folder to:


~/Dropbox/Journal.dayone


So the whole command I did was:


cd to Dropbox



ln -s /Users/lmarihar/Dropbox/Apps/Day One/Journal.dayone Journal.dayone


Once I did that, things worked.

-Leo

Matthias — Aug 26, 2012 12:30 pm

Thank you. I had the same Problem. I think it's caused by the space in the Day One path.
